I can't open files on Mozilla Firefox

Whenever I'm trying to download games or files on my laptop, it says "You have chose to open: ____________." And then when I click on "Open with Firefox (default)" and then click OK, the options show up again, but in a new tab. It's not downloading anything, it just gives me the same options every time I press OK, but it opens in a new tab. Please help me!

HI Dylan3136, I understand that when you choose to open _____ with Firefox that it will open up a new tab and give you the same options. However what I don't understand is if the file you are opening is compatible with Firefox. Firefox will support web files mostly. Would you mind sharing an example of a download or a screenshot of what this dialogue looks like?

Do I have it backwards and you are downloading from Firefox and need to have a program associated with the downloaded file? If so, you can change these settings in the Applications menu in Firefox http://mzl.la/1xKrEoo
